CN-122015180-A - Air conditioner and method for manufacturing mirror for attaching air conditioner

Abstract

The air conditioner includes a housing having a suction port and a discharge port, and including a front wall, a mirror disposed in front of the front wall, and a display device and a radar sensor disposed behind the mirror, wherein the mirror includes a glass panel, a first layer formed on a rear surface of the glass panel and including tin, and a second layer formed on a rear surface of the first layer in a region other than a region corresponding to the display device and the radar sensor, whereby the display device and the radar sensor disposed behind the mirror can smoothly operate.

Description

Air conditioner and method for manufacturing mirror for attaching air conditioner Technical Field The present invention relates to an air conditioner and a method for manufacturing a mirror for attaching an air conditioner, and to an air conditioner to which a mirror is attached and a method for manufacturing the mirror. Background An air conditioner is a device that adjusts the temperature of air in a room to a temperature set by a user. In order to cool and heat indoor air, the air conditioner may supply heat-exchanged air to an indoor space. In recent years, various new functions related to the operation of an air conditioner have been added, and concepts such as an intelligent air conditioner and an intelligent air conditioner have been continuously developed. The air conditioner disclosed in korean laid-open patent No. 10-2018-01382270 includes a radar sensor that measures a heart rate of a user within a prescribed distance from the air conditioner. In the conventional air conditioner, the radar sensor is exposed to an external panel of the air conditioner. Since the radar sensor senses a user through electromagnetic waves, there is a problem in that it is difficult to measure a signal of the user without exposing the radar sensor outside the panel. In addition, since the radar sensor is exposed to the outside, there is a problem in that it may be contaminated with dust, foreign matter, or the like, and the accuracy of the sensor is lowered. This problem not only affects the aesthetic appearance of the air conditioner, but may also cause inconvenience in use of the air conditioner. In addition, when a display for displaying operation information of the air conditioner is disposed on the front surface of the air conditioner, there is a problem in that it is difficult to attach a mirror in front of the display. Prior art literature Patent literature Patent document 0001 Korean laid-open patent publication No. 10-2018-01382270A (publication date: 2018.12.31). Disclosure of Invention The invention provides an air conditioner in which a mirror is attached to the front of a casing and a radar sensor and a display device are smoothly operated. Another object of the present invention is to provide an air conditioner in which the reflectance of a mirror is uniform between a region corresponding to a display device and other regions. Another object of the present invention is to provide an air conditioner that can improve the aesthetic feeling by preventing the rear of a mirror other than a display or a sensor for transmitting/receiving signals, which is disposed in the air conditioner. Another object of the present invention is to provide a method for manufacturing an air conditioner attachment mirror capable of achieving the above object. In order to achieve the above object, an air conditioner according to an embodiment of the present invention includes a case having a suction port and a discharge port, the case including a front wall, a mirror disposed in front of the front wall, a display device and a radar sensor disposed behind the mirror, the mirror including a glass panel, a first layer formed on a rear surface of the glass panel and including tin, and a second layer formed on a rear surface of the first layer and shielding a rear surface of the glass panel except for a region corresponding to the display device and the radar sensor. An opening may be formed in the front wall, and the display device and the radar sensor may be disposed in the opening. In the mirror, a translucent third layer may be formed in a region corresponding to the display device in a rear surface of the first layer. A fourth layer protecting the display device and the radar sensor may be formed in a region where the second layer is not formed in the rear of the first layer. A synthetic resin film may be formed on the back surface of the second layer. A fifth layer may be formed between the glass panel and the first layer. An adhesive member may be included between the front wall and the mirror. A method for manufacturing a mirror attached to a front wall of an air conditioner provided with a display device and a radar sensor according to an embodiment of the present invention includes a step of forming a glass panel, a step of forming a first layer including tin on a back surface of the glass panel, and a step of forming a second layer shielding a rear surface of the glass panel in a region other than a region corresponding to the display device and the radar sensor on the back surface of the first layer. A step of forming a translucent third layer in a region corresponding to the display device in the back surface of the first layer may be included.
